<p>Several CSS/Profile colleges assume a student contribution of a few thousand dollars (3-4K), the amount one could expect to earn from a summer job. So the OP’s “a few thousand” may make no difference at all. If your EFC is at or above the COA, you won’t be given more grant aid if you are able to “hide” the student money; you’ll just be told to take out more loans to make up the difference.</p>
<p>Personally I think the benefits of your D having her own account and managing her own money far outweigh any minor (and unlikely) benefits of hiding her money within yours. This is assuming the amount is a minor figure (i.e. not 20K).</p>
